Step 1 - Find the dos pathname and filename.
To do this right click on the folders name, click properties.
Now where it says dos name use that for your dos path.
Example: cd c:\myshar~1
Before proceding: Repeat this step except right click on the file instead.
Step 2 - Go to regular dos command prompt window.
On your start menu, somewhere there should be a shortcut to MS-Dos Prompt.
If your using Windows XP, it on a submenu and called COMMAND Prompt.
Click That
Type cd c:\(your program path) or for kazaa lite cd c:\myshar~1
Step 3 - Running the program
Type the ms-dos filename for the program
Example program.exe [/b][/quote]
